Diophantine mm-tuples

formal-conjectures · wikipedia · ams-11

A **Diophantine $m$-tuple** is a set of $m$ distinct positive integers
$\{a_1, \dots, a_m\}$ such that $a_i a_j + 1$ is a perfect square for every
$i \neq j$.

The "strong Diophantine 5-tuple conjecture", so-called because it implies the Diophantine
5-tuple theorem (see noIntegralDiophantineFiveTuple_of_hasUniqueExtensionOfForall). [Du]
